InfoQ ホームページ ニュース
-
GoogleのBrotl圧縮アルゴリズムはWindows Edgeでも提供される
Microsoftは同社のEdgeブラウザーでGoogleが昨年オープンソース化した圧縮アルゴリズムであるBrotliの使用を開始したと発表した
-
成長と学習のためにスキルマトリックスを作成する
スキルマトリックスはチームの自己組織化を支援し、新しいことを学びたいという本質的な同期を生成するのに役に立つ。クロスファンクショナルなチームは実際はどのように機能しているのかを明らかにし、チームの中のボトルネックに対する洞察を提供する。
-
PinterestのUniversal JavaScriptとReactへの移行
PinterestのReactへの移行物語は実のところ、テンプレートレンダリングにUniversal JavaScriptを使うためにDjangoのサーバサイドエンジンを再設計したという内容である。
-
Web Workers仕様を備えたNative Script 2.4
NativeScript 2.4がリリースされた。Web Workers仕様に加えて,Angular 2.2,Node 6,ES6およびES7をサポートする。
-
Microsoft FlowがGA(General Availability)に到達
Microsoftは先日,Microsoft FlowのGA(General Availability)を発表した。多くの人気あるオンラインおよびオンプレミスサービスと接続したワークフロー機能を提供する,クラウドベースのオートメーションプラットフォームだ。プレビュー版以来,61,000以上の組織の117,000人を越えるユーザが,このサービスを利用して自身のビジネスプロセスを自動化している。
-
Electrolysisのメリットをさらに活かすFirefox 50
MozillaはFirefox 50をリリースした。最新のアップデートでは,複数のコンテントプロセスによるメリットが拡大すると同時に,インパクトの大きなセキュリティ上の脆弱性が数多く修正されている。最新リリースの改良点ひとつは,Web関連のコンテントをバックグラウンドでレンダリングおよび実行するMozillaの機能であるElectrolysisがこれまで以上に活用されていることだ。
-
Eclipse che 5.0発表 - Docker Composeのサポート,Workspace Agentなどを導入
コンテナ化されたポータブルな開発ワークプレースであるEclipse Cheのために開催された仮想ユーザカンファレンスCheConf16の第1回において,CheプロジェクトのリーダであるCodenvy CEOのTyler Jewell氏は,Eclipse Che 5.0を発表した。年末までにリリースが予想されている同バージョンでは,Docker Composer,Workspace Agentsなどのサポートが導入される予定だ。
-
個々のマイクロサービスではなくプロセスにフォーカスすること
分散システムを基にしたマイクロサービスに取り組む際の成功の鍵は、マイクロサービス自体ではなく、総じて分散プロセスにフォーカスすることだ。サービスは重要性が最も低いパートである、とEric Ess氏は主張した。彼は最近ロンドンで行われたMicroservices Conferenceで、jet.comにおける分散プロセスの監視方法についてプレゼンテーションを行なった。
-
Amazon Lexを用いた会話型およびテキスト型インターフェイスの構築
先日のAWS re:InventカンファレンスでAmazonはAmazon Lexという深層学習技術のプレビューを紹介した。 Amazon Lexは、ポータブルBluetoothおよびWi-Fi対応のAmazon Echoスピーカで使用されているAlexaと同じ深層学習技術を搭載している。
-
Lawyer.comがHTTP/2に対応
顧客と弁護士をマッチするサイトであるLawyer.comはHTTP/2を導入したと発表した。InfoQはLawyer.comのCEOであり共同創業者であるGerald Gorman氏にインタビューし、技術について、マイクロサービスや軽量コンテナ、独自の検索エンジン、ソーシャルメディアについて話を聞いた。
-
Microsoft PowerAppsがGA(General Availability)に到達
6ヶ月のプレビュー期間を経て,Microsoftのクロスプラットフォームなビジネスアプリケーションの構築サービスであるPowerAppsがGA(General Availability)に到達した。6つのリージョンと42の言語を対象として,実運用可能なバージョンが99.9%のSLAで提供される。
-
JavaScript関連ツールの2016年状況調査
Ashley Nolan氏が4,715名のフロントエンド開発者に、2016年に使ったツールについて質問した。多くの開発者はjQueryを使い続けているが、ReactとWebpackがエコシステムを支配しはじめているようだ。
-
Amazonの音声認識APIへの細粒度制御の追加
Echoの核となっているNLP(自然言語処理)APIであるAmazonのAlexa Voice Service APIに更新が行われ、開発者はAlexaのAPIの音声認識機能を通じ、任意のデバイスを"賢い"デバイスに変えることができるようになった。
-
RxJava 2.0がリアクティブストリーム仕様へのサポートを含みリリースされた
RxJavaチームは18ヶ月の開発サイクルの後、2.0のリリースを発表した。プロジェクトの2.0での変更点はRxJava 1.xに親しんだ開発者にはよい手引である。このリリースは重要なマイルストーンをもたらす。RxJavaはReactiveXのサブプロジェクトである。これは"オブザーバパターンとイテレータパターン、関数型プログラミングからのもっともよいアイデアの組み合わせである"。
-
Rust 1.13リリース - '?'エラー処理オペレータを追加,パフォーマンスを改善
バージョン 1.13の開発でRustコアチームが取り組んできたのは,‘?’をオペレータの新規導入によるエラー処理のための言語構文の改善,コンパイル時間の最適化,型レベルマクロのサポート追加だ。